Output 626a66f7f21767e2cc73fa989f08bc88a87e3cf0be9994ecb5818ea5c3a59f7e:0

value
1397655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1202aa65f90a1387b10036a6fc786d0b91eee57d OP_EQUAL
address
33LFHCy1LWXF8tjWh1QPvneKVzZK1mev4j
transaction
626a66f7f21767e2cc73fa989f08bc88a87e3cf0be9994ecb5818ea5c3a59f7e
spent
true